Transaction 5f9d985ca03fa25c00e14bec8b7418795be72bc622eba02b9612e72de9e7a99c

1 Input
1 Outputs
  • 5f9d985ca03fa25c00e14bec8b7418795be72bc622eba02b9612e72de9e7a99c:0
  • value  66139
    address  3DWWKzptR4ziXMeMu7wf7vVoLzE9DiDGWQ